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Broom Hare | Fossa |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(동물) | Animalia (동물)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(척삭동물) | Chordata (척삭동물) |
| Class same | Mammalia (포유류) | Mammalia (포유류) |
| Order | Lagomorpha (토끼목) | Carnivora (식육목) |
| Family | Leporidae (Rabbits & Hares) | Eupleridae |
| Genus | Lepus | Cryptoprocta |
| Species | Lepus castroviejoi | Cryptoprocta ferox |
Evolutionary Relationship
Broom Hare and Fossa share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(포유류)
